The Investment DB Business Unit advises a diverse range of clients from large pension schemes and endowment funds to charities, other businesses and insurance companies. The team works closely with clients to design and monitor strategies that meet their objectives and liabilities whilst balancing their risk and return requirements – and are constantly thinking of new ideas to improve their portfolios.
In this role, you’ll be involved in a breadth of projects that involve completing detailed technical analysis using our in-house models and providing tailored strategic consulting advice. You’ll also work towards either your IFoA or CFA qualification and will have the opportunity to work closely with colleagues across the business, including our specialist investment research and responsible investment teams.
